Не учите ходить сороконожку
Всегда ли можно ли формализовать и автоматизировать ручной процесс
Какой процесс проще – формализованный или неформализованный? Да вроде одно и тоже, просто в одном случае процесс описан и, возможно, автоматизирован, а в другом – нет (люди работают, как понимают, по интуиции).
Но часто попытка описать, а еще того хуже – автоматизировать без изменения существующий процесс (например, согласование договоров) напоминает попытку выяснить, как ходит сороконожка. Ведь то, что раньше люди делали по наитию, приходится превращать в сложные условия. Причем потом в процессе работы эти условия постоянно норовят пополниться, разрастись, перепутать друг друга. Люди, «привязанные» к системе, иногда просто не могут сделать то, что хотят и в результате делают вне системы.
Складывается впечатление, что процесс стал очень сложным, хотя раньше был простым. А ведь планировалось, что формализация процесса должна сделать процесс «прозрачным» и стабильно выполняемым.
Ничего хорошего не выйдет, если постараться просто перевести существующий процесс в систему, не важно о какой системе идет речь: ERP или workflow. Количество ног «сороконожки» нужно сокращать (ни в коем случае не призываю обижать бедных насекомых!). Либо признать, что не так страшно отказаться от некоторых этапов процесса, либо вынести их за рамки типового и формализовать только постоянную часть, допуская ответвление на усмотрение исполнителя.
Рассмотрим пример. До автоматизации согласование договора шло по правилу: согласовывать нужно с руководителями тех подразделений, которых касается предмет договора. Касается или нет – решал ответственный за договор. При формализации возникает потребность классифицировать все договора по видам в зависимости от предмета договора и указать для каждого вида список согласующих. Но учитывая разнообразие договоров, подобный классификатор может так разрастись, что выбрать из него нужный вид будет просто не возможно. Гораздо проще формализовать процесс «на верхнем уровне». Например, определить, что договор обязательно согласуется с юристами, руководителем ответственного за договор и зам. директора (или директором). Дополнительно определить регламентом, что согласующие могут привлекать к согласованию необходимых на их взгляд заинтересованных лиц (экспертов), но в пределах времени, отведенного им на согласование договора (например, 4 часа). Таким образом, мы добьемся ускорения и стабильного выполнения процесса, но не усложним его.
В общем, не стоит пытаться автоматизировать ручной процесс. Пока ни одна система не смогла повторить человеческий мозг. А сказка о сороконожке кончилась печально…
Комментарии 1
Полностью согласна. Попытка привести в порядок процесс согласования договоров у нас чуть к такому случаю и не привел. При этом бедные договорники с ног сбились согласовывать регламент с описанием кучи вариантов договоров. И все-таки, когда он был почти готов, вылезла ситуация, которой не было в регламенте и не понятно было кто же был ответсвенным. Поэтому разрубили узел, прописав тех, кто всегда участвует (юрист, главный бухгалтер, финансовый директор, руководитель подразделения, директор по направлению), а остальных теперь привлекают по необходимости в качестве экспертов.